    I don't know if you were able to find the solution to this, but I had the same problem. You have to enable "View with CC" option in the advanced section of the gallery, even if you're viewing your own content.

    2Qf5pkp.gif


    As you can see, when the CC box is checked I can now view additional content in My Library.

    I just had to comment and say thank you to @SimGuruModSquad because the temp solution to issue 3 is amazing and I can finally add all the CC I want! Just an FYI for those looking to use it, the code should read (in all lowercase):
    sudo launchctL limit maxfiles unlimited
    

    at first, I thought the "L" at the end of launchctl was instead the number 1, but I had to double check. And I'm glad I did, because apparently really bad things can happen when you type incorrect code into the terminal after the "sudo" command. Just thought I'd share the lesson with those who might need it!

    Heads up to everyone. I was encountering issue 3 but even after the terminal workaround was still unable to open the game.

    I'd read that its fine to put your package files in folders and had it all nicely organized. Turns out the most I can have is one folder, no more or the whole game won't open. Noticed someone mentioning something like this but I thought I would clarify. Do not use more than one folder-level in the Mode folder. (ex I can have Mods -> Tulton -> .pkg files, but not Mods -> Bathroom lsn-> Tulton -> .pkg files.
